I'm talking about push up padding here. My boobs are REALLY lopsided. Most of the time I don't care, but I might have a few occasions coming up where I need to dress up a little bit. My only nice dress that I can actually nurse in shows a little cleavage, so I'd like to create the illusion that my boobs are at least a similar size. So I'm looking for a nursing bra with removable push up padding, so I can keep it in on the one side and take it out on the other. Does such a bra exist?

I just bought a Bravado and it's crazy comfortable. It's got pads that remove (they're probably more for leakage than anything). You could probably double up the two pads on one side if you needed more lift. I don't know that this specific bra is "push up" per se, though, but perhaps this is a feature that a lot of Bravado bras have.

I have that same Bravado (Body Silk Seamless) and while I love it, I suspect it might have too much coverage for a cleavage-baring dress.
Could you stick a 'chicken cutlet' in one side of a regular bra?
